Hi,
Like the others said you can get EVERYTHING in jakarta for a baby. Mothercare has opened in Jakarta so even previously hard to find items are now readily available.
ELC from the UK has recently opened in Jakarta and they have really good quality educational toys and some great outdoor toys, water slides etc. They have just opened in Pacific place but have plans to open in other malls.
There is also a Parent Teacher Store that specialises in educational toys. They are in Wisma GEHA near Sarinah Thamrin but also have a website: www.tokokaleidoscope.com . They have some really fun stuff
For playgroups and the chance to meet other mums, it depends where you will be living. In South Jakarta ANZA has a playgroup every Thursday morning, they also have a coffee morning on Friday's that is attended by mum's with babies. (ANZA is on this website)
In Pulomas, (the corner where east, north and central jakarta meet) there is a saturday morning playgroup on the grounds of Pulomas Prep (4788 1806), it is run like an Australian playgroup.

Actually there is an article in today's jakarta post regarding shops that rent baby supplies. Cribs, Strollers, car seats etc. about 25,000 Rupiah to 90,000 rupiah p/m. (less than $10)
Baby's World in Depok and Bambino Piccolo in Tebet, South Jakarta ( and apparently online)
